    Labi Siffre – I got the
    [video]https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=xKISdd2mKzU&feature=kp[/video]

    Is sampled in:
    Eminem – My name is
    Primal Scream – Kill all Hippies
    Streets is Watching – Jay Z
    Can it all be so simple – Wu Tang Clan
    Envisions – The Psycho Realm
    and loads of other even more obscure hip hop tracks beyond that.
